From f911f19085b5937b88a70d189ccdcd33c293a140 Mon Sep 17 00:00:00 2001 From: Michael Zanetti Date: Mon, 3 Feb 2020 18:52:47 +0100 Subject: [PATCH] Hide the delette option on child devices Fixes #273 --- nymea-app/ui/thingconfiguration/EditThingsPage.qml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/nymea-app/ui/thingconfiguration/EditThingsPage.qml b/nymea-app/ui/thingconfiguration/EditThingsPage.qml index 3cd7c334..b899297f 100644 --- a/nymea-app/ui/thingconfiguration/EditThingsPage.qml +++ b/nymea-app/ui/thingconfiguration/EditThingsPage.qml @@ -46,6 +46,7 @@ Page { popup.open(); return; default: + var errorDialog = Qt.createComponent(Qt.resolvedUrl("../components/ErrorDialog.qml")) var popup = errorDialog.createObject(root, {errorCode: params.deviceError}) popup.open(); } @@ -74,7 +75,7 @@ Page { delegate: ThingDelegate { device: deviceProxy.getDevice(model.id) - canDelete: true + canDelete: !device.isChild onClicked: { print("clicked:", model.id) pageStack.push(Qt.resolvedUrl("ConfigureThingPage.qml"), {device: device})